Logo image of OR

OR ROYALTIES INC (OR) Stock News

NYSE:OR - CA68827L1013 - Common Stock

30.78 USD
-0.09 (-0.29%)
Last: 8/25/2025, 10:56:07 AM

OR Latest News, Press Relases and Analysis